#040014 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#040014 is composed of 1.6% red, 0% green and 7.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80% cyan, 100% magenta, 0% yellow and 92.2% black. It has a hue angle of 252 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 3.9%. #040014 color hex could be obtained by blending #080028 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000000.

● #040014 color description : Very dark (mostly black) blue.
#040014 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#040014 has RGB values of R:4, G:0, B:20 and CMYK values of C:0.8, M:1, Y:0, K:0.92. Its decimal value is 262164.

Shades and Tints of #040014
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f0ecff is the lightest one.

Tones of #040014
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#0a090b is the less saturated color, while #040014 is the most saturated one.
